
Legendary Pizza at Buddy’s Pizza
Buddy’s Pizza, located at 17125 Conant St, is the birthplace of Detroit-style pizza and a must-visit spot for any pizza lover. This iconic pizzeria has been serving up its famous square pies since 1946, and it’s a beloved institution in Detroit. What sets Buddy’s Pizza apart is its unique style. Detroit-style pizza is characterized by its thick, chewy crust, crispy edges, and toppings that go all the way to the edge. The pizzas are baked in square pans, which gives them their distinctive shape and texture.
At Buddy’s, they’ve perfected this style, creating pizzas that are crispy on the outside, soft on the inside, and loaded with flavor. The menu at Buddy’s Pizza offers a variety of options to suit any taste. Their classic Detroit-style pizzas include the “Detroiter,” topped with pepperoni, green peppers, and onions, and the “Super,” loaded with a variety of meats and vegetables. They also offer a range of specialty pizzas, like the “Lake Michigan,” which features shrimp, crab, and garlic butter, and the “Tuscan Veggie,” topped with artichokes, spinach, and feta cheese.
In addition to their famous pizzas, Buddy’s also offers a selection of salads, sandwiches, and pasta dishes. Their antipasto salad, loaded with meats, cheeses, and vegetables, is a perfect starter, and their pasta dishes, like the lasagna and spaghetti, are hearty and satisfying. The atmosphere at Buddy’s Pizza is casual and welcoming, with a nostalgic feel that reflects its long history. The walls are adorned with photos and memorabilia, showcasing the pizzeria’s rich heritage and its place in Detroit’s culinary scene. The staff is friendly and attentive, always ready to make your dining experience enjoyable.
